Understanding Gas Station Regulations

As a gas station owner or manager, it is crucial to understand the regulations that govern the industry. Gas station operations are subject to a range of federal, state, and local laws that can impact everything from safety to financial reporting. Non-compliance can result in fines, legal action, and damage to your reputation.

Common Regulations

Some of the most common regulations that gas stations must comply with include:

Regulation Description
Environmental Laws governing the safe handling and disposal of gasoline and other hazardous materials. This includes regulations related to underground storage tanks, spill prevention, and air pollution.
Safety Laws governing equipment and facility safety. This includes regulations related to fire safety, electrical systems, and emergency preparedness.
Labor Laws governing employee relations, such as minimum wage requirements, overtime pay, and workplace safety regulations.
Financial Laws governing financial reporting and taxation. This includes regulations related to the collection and remittance of sales taxes, as well as reporting requirements for credit card transactions.

It is important to note that regulations can vary by state and locality, so be sure to consult with local authorities to ensure compliance.

Improving Safety and Security Measures

Ensuring the safety and security of customers and employees should be a top priority for gas station managers. Implementing effective safety and security measures can help prevent accidents, criminal activity, and other issues that can harm individuals or damage property.

Training Employees

One important aspect of safety and security is proper employee training. All employees should be trained on safety protocols, including procedures for handling hazardous materials, fire safety, and first aid. In addition, employees should be trained on how to handle and prevent incidents of theft, fraud, and other criminal activity.

Implementing Safety Protocols

Gas stations should have clear safety protocols in place to prevent accidents and minimize risks. This can include regular inspections of equipment and facilities, proper labeling and storage of hazardous materials, and clear communication with customers regarding safety guidelines and procedures.

Some Safety Protocols to Consider:
Regular equipment and facility inspections
Proper labeling and storage of hazardous materials
Clear communication with customers regarding safety guidelines and procedures

Utilizing Security Cameras

Installing security cameras in and around the gas station can help deter criminal activity and provide valuable evidence in the event of an incident. Cameras can also help monitor employee behavior and ensure compliance with safety protocols.

Investing in Advanced Security Systems

In addition to security cameras, gas stations may benefit from investing in advanced security systems, such as alarm systems, panic buttons, and access control systems. These systems can provide an added layer of protection against criminal activity and ensure quick response in emergency situations.

By prioritizing safety and security measures, gas station managers can create a safe and secure environment for customers and employees, protect against risks and liabilities, and enhance their overall reputation.
